For an older home, or even a newer one after a major storm hits Calgary, several repairs and maintenance tasks may be required to ensure the integrity and longevity of the roof and siding. Some common repairs for an older home’s roof and siding include:

Roof Repairs:

  1. Shingle Replacement: Over time, the shingles on an older roof may deteriorate, crack, or become loose, requiring replacement to prevent water infiltration and further damage.
  2. Flashing Repair: The fl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ights can degrade over time, leading to leaks. Repairing or replacing damaged flashing is essential to maintain a watertight seal.
  3. Gutter Maintenance: Older gutters can become clogged, damaged, or detached, necessitating cleaning, repairs, or replacement to ensure proper water drainage and prevent water damage to the roof and home’s foundation.
  4. Ventilation Upgrades: Inadequate attic ventilation in older homes can lead to moisture buildup, which can cause roof sheathing and insulation damage. Installing or improving ventilation systems can help mitigate this issue.
  5. Soffit and Fascia Repair: Rot or damage to the soffit and fascia can compromise the roof’s integrity. Repairing or replacing these components is crucial to protect the underlying structure from moisture and pests.

Siding Repairs:

  1. Siding Replacement: Over time, older siding may warp, crack, or suffer from moisture damage, requiring partial or complete replacement to maintain the home’s aesthetic appeal and weather resistance.
  2. Painting and Refinishing: For wood siding, regular repainting or refinishing may be necessary to protect it from weathering, rot, and insect damage.
  3. Caulking and Sealing: Ensuring that the seams, joints, and penetrations in the siding are properly caulked and sealed is essential to prevent water infiltration and maintain energy efficiency.
  4. Pest Damage Repair: Older homes with wood siding are susceptible to pest damage. Repairing areas damaged by insects or pests and taking preventive measures is crucial to preserve the siding.
  5. Insulation and Weatherproofing: Upgrading insulation and weatherproofing behind the siding can improve energy efficiency and protect the home from the elements.
